Pioneer Special School Pilot Program
Flawless has been so inspired by the incredible staff and administration that work at the Pioneer Special School that we have chosen them to be our pilot site.

Flawless is working to support the children, faculty, parents and improve the environment of Pioneer Special School, from initiating yoga and Nia classes for the students and staff, to introducing music, nutrition and gardening programs to the curriculum.
We believe that the success of a school is dependent upon the positive flow of the relationship between the parents, children, teachers and the environment. Our goal is to create programs that nurture all members of the Pioneer community.
Faculty Care and Education
- Staff development workshops and education
- Health and wellness program
- Teacher enrichment
- Collaborative Problem Solving Fund (provides ongoing consultation with Dr. Stuart Ablon in working with children who struggle with explosive behavior and impulse control)
- Faculty lounge: Creating a beautiful space for the staff that is a sanctuary for them during their workday — a place for them to rejuvenate as they return to their direct work with the children
Arts in Education
- Gardening program
- Music program
The Flawless Foundation is deeply committed to the arts in education. Since Pioneer does not have a budget for music, we have provided music workshops, instruments and an art program for the students.
Flawless Care for Parents
At Flawless, we are deeply committed to the health and wellbeing of parents who are caregivers to children with special needs. We have created programs that offer respite, coaching and fitness through Nia and Yoga and nutrition. (Thank you to corporate donor Hero Nutritionals!)
Environment
- Renovation of the public spaces to create a less institutional environment, making it more homelike and comforting
- Soundproofing the building to cut down on noise stimulation and for the children who struggle with sensory input from the everyday world
- Creating a Recycled Materials Resource Center
